General
CMI has a well stocked library and is open twentyfour hours. The library has multiple copies of most of the textbooks. The library is updated twice a day on all working days at 11:00 am and 4:00 pm.
The ground floor houses books on Computer Science, Logic, Economics, Mathematics, Physics, and Mathematical Typesetting on the steel shelves, and LNM, EMS, LNP and Collected Works on the shelves alongside the window. Books for reference are placed in the reference section. The library also subscribes to newspapers and magazines. The first floor has books on general reading, fiction, LNCS, Proceedings, theses & reports and bound volumes of journals. Books with the letter `R' on the spine are meant for reference only and cannot be borrowed. Library books are not meant to be taken outside without issuing them. Books are not to be left in the lab/lounge etc. Students must return all the books issued against their name before going on vacation. Defaulters will be fined according to the rules. Borrowing BooksBooks can only be issued on working days, between 9 am and 5 pm. The issue card drop box is kept with the security guard posted outside the library. All students (and members of the institute) are expected to fill in the issue card at the security desk and show their CMI id card (the guard will ensure that their names are being filled in). All members exiting the library with books will be expected to follow the above procedure. Once taken out, a book can be brought back only to be returned. If a user wishes to read an issued book in the library, it has to be kept in the library as soon as it is issued, till it is returned. Users can leave the issued books neatly on a table with a note saying that the book(s) should not be disturbed. In short, library books can be taken out only when they are issued, and once an issued book is taken in, it cannot be taken out unless it is returned and reissued. However, users are free to take their personal books and notebooks in and out. Security guard will verify that they are not library books. Returning BooksTo return books please place them in the ``Returned Books" tray. Please do not re-shelve or leave the issued books anywhere else. Restrictions & FinesB.Sc. students can issue a maximum of eight books at a time for a maximum period of four weeks. M.Sc. students can issue a maximum of ten books at a time for a maximum period of four weeks. Books in the reference shelf are not to be issued at any point. Fine of Rs.2/- per day per book for any book that is overdue will be automatically computed. Students should return all the books issued against their name before going out of station. Defaulters will be fined Rs.1000/- per book, apart from the fine (if any) for returning the books late. Books damaged or lost will have to be replaced by the borrower. Faculty members and research scholars may borrow books up to fifty books for a maximum period of one year. Borrowing periodicals
There is a tentative arrangement for borrowing back volumes of periodicals for a period of ten days. Latest issues on display should not be borrowed. For borrowing individual issues and bound volumes of periodicals please contact the librarian. |
